#441543 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#441543 is composed of 26.7% red, 8.2%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.1% magenta, 1.5%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 301.3 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 17.5%. #441543 color hex could be obtained by blending #882a86 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#441543 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#441543 has RGB values of R:68, G:21,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.01,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4461891.

Shades and Tints of #441543
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080208 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#441543
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2f2a2f is the less saturated color, while #590057 is the most saturated one.
